Any opinions about barrel harmonics devices? like BOSS.



I put one on HK91, didn't seem to make any difference.

I added an adjustable tuner on my STC 10/22... with a stiff, fluted, .930" barrel and using high velocity .22lr the group size reduction was amazing with incremental change to the position of the tuner...10 shots in under 1in at 100yd... you can watch the group size tighten and loosen with small change in the tuner position...it allows you to tune the barrel to the ammunition rather than vise versa.....I know the process works, but have not used it on a high velocity centerfire...I clock my ARs to direct muzzle gases to help with muzzle flip.. shooting a symmetrical comp like a boss with equal spaced ports, or a closed comp like a LeVang would be worth looking at once you have a load developed

simple slit and cross bolt,1 1/4" round aluminum stock on my STC 10/22

You likely won't notice an improvement unless your shooting an already accurate rifle with a free floated barrel.   But yes they do work. My first was a browning boss that I bought in the 90s   22-250 and I was pleasantly surprised that I could tune very fast loads.    All 22 rimfire benchrest shooters use them. At the nationals with over 100 shooters,  all have one on their rifle.  Most are Harrell tuners that have a ball detent and each click moves the 8OZweight head one thousands in or out, 25 per revolution .
